A Parametric Learning and Identification Based Robust Iterative Learning Control for Time Varying Delay Systems
oleh: Lun Zhai, Guohui Tian, Yan Li

Deskripsi
A parametric learning based robust iterative learning control (ILC) scheme is applied to the time varying delay multiple-input and multiple-output (MIMO) linear systems. The convergence conditions are derived by using the H∞ and linear matrix inequality (LMI) approaches, and the convergence speed is analyzed as well. A practical identification strategy is applied to optimize the learning laws and to improve the robustness and performance of the control system. Numerical simulations are illustrated to validate the above concepts.
